Drake is flexing his TV muscles once again, this time with a tantalizing new project called Saint X.
Hulu recently announced the upcoming premiere of this gripping eight-part psychological drama series, set to debut on April 26th. Fans can look forward to the first three episodes on that date, with the remaining five episodes released on a weekly basis.
Written by Leila Gerstein and based on Alexis Schaitkin’s book, Saint X weaves a multi-dimensional tale of a young woman’s death during a luxurious Caribbean vacation, and the subsequent ripple effect it has on her surviving sister’s quest for the truth. The story unfolds through various points in time and perspectives, keeping viewers on the edge of their seats as they unravel the mystery.
Adding to the show’s already impressive pedigree, Drake and his longtime manager Adel “Future” Nur serve as executive producers, joining forces with Gerstein and director Dee Rees. Stephen Williams will also executive produce, along with David Levine and Zack Hayden from Anonymous Content.

Victoria Pedretti, known for her standout performance in “The Haunting of Hill House,” was originally slated to star in an upcoming series. However, she departed from the project due to “creative differences,” and the role of the leading lady went to Alycia Debnam-Carey of “Fear the Walking Dead” fame.
Debnam-Carey will join a talented ensemble cast, which includes West Duchovny as Alison, a young woman grappling with her privilege while vacationing with her family at a luxurious island resort. Josh Bonzie portrays Clive ‘Gogo’ Richardson, a character who transforms from a shy and clumsy 20-year-old to a hardened and experienced adult. And Jayden Elijah plays Edwin, a charming resort employee with dreams of escaping the island’s confines for the big city.
